If these funds are not publicly traded, you should find them at Tools > Security list and un-check Download quotes for those funds. This will prevent Quicken's quote provider from trying to download prices for them. You should still receive quotes from Empower, which hopefully will be correct. All offers are for the first year only when you order directly from Quicken by ...QXF (Quicken Transfer Format) is a file format used to share data between Quicken products. It is the preferred way to move and merge account data between versions of Quicken. Quicken Starter users: Starter cannot import or export QXF files. If you are converting from Quicken for Mac to Quicken for Windows: We recommend …

Empower fees. Most of Empower's tools are completely free, like its net worth tracker, budgeting tools, and savings planner. However, you pay annual management fees for Empower's wealth management service that can range from 0.49% to 0.89%. It's worth noting that Empower Wealth Management fees are all-inclusive.

One method for migrating data from Quicken to GnuCash is: Start by making an account tree in Gnucash. There is an assistant to help you, but it is best to give your accounts the same names as you have used for categories and accounts in Quicken. Next export your Quicken data to a QIF format. Save this file. From the Gnucash menu select …
